U.S. Army Sgt. 1st Class Andres Flores-Perez, from the Texas Army National Guard Personnel Recovery Operations Training Team, left, explains land navigation to Guatemalan soldiers from the 6th Guatemalan Army Brigade, during a Subject Matter Expert Exchange in Coban, Guatemala, on Feb. 28, 2012. These soldiers must be able to navigate from a departure point to a last known location of an isolated person in order to support a search and rescue or personnel recovery mission. This SMEE is in support of Beyond the Horizon 2012, an annual humanitarian exercise, which will help the Guatemalan and U.S. Army enhance capabilities on personnel recovery, vehicle search, force protection, search and rescue and land navigation.
